This is quite a nice set. I like this version of Borgin and Burkes more than the old 4720 from 2003, but it has only the vanishing cabinet and not much other interior. Pity it has as the old set again a Lucius Malfoy fig, but no mr Borgin. The Gringotts bank is also a nice update from the last version, although the space inside is a bit cramped when you put it together. The two goblins have in this set not different torso's like the old one and alas not printing on their eyes like the new Dobby. The wandshop from Ollivander is a nice new building with great details as on the outside as on the inside, including mr Ollivander himself. The random street funiture is a nice addition. The figs are nice although you get Harry in every set of this new line. It is nice that Hagrid has also in this set his Pink Lightsaber Of Doom. Ron and Hermione are quite nice, but they are also in different sets. Lucius Malfoy has a nice torso, but is not necessairy for me as he is already in the Dobby set. Fenrir is nice , but was already in the Burrow. The 2 Goblins are nice but could have printed eyes. Fred and George are great additions. They have only clothing like they are working in their shop, and there is no shop of them. It should be better if they made a set with Fred and George shop and them in it. Oh well. Mr Ollivander is a great fig. Don't know if he looks like the guy in the movie, but it is very nice. My only complain is that I usually don't buy this big/expensive sets in one time.
